docs: fix migration docs to reflect the change in docker-compose.yml

This commit is contained in:
naskya 2024-01-18 23:39:53 +09:00
parent 79fa164f3b
commit 90c86ef13c
Signed by: naskya
GPG key ID: 712D413B3A9FED5C
2 changed files with 14 additions and 4 deletions

View file

@ -148,26 +148,34 @@ Docker を使う場合には以下の `podman`, `podman-compose`, `--podman` を
cp -r firefish.old/.config firefish cp -r firefish.old/.config firefish
``` ```
6. 以下のコマンドを実行してデータベースに変更を加える 6. `docker-compose.yml` の設定例を複製する
```bash
cp firefish/docker-compose.example.yml firefish/docker-compose.yml
```
`docker-compose.yml` にカスタムが必要な場合には、各自で編集してください。
7. 以下のコマンドを実行してデータベースに変更を加える
```bash ```bash
podman-compose up db --detach podman-compose up db --detach
podman-compose exec db sh -c 'psql --user="${POSTGRES_USER}" --dbname="${POSTGRES_DB}" --file=/docker-entrypoint-initdb.d/install.sql' podman-compose exec db sh -c 'psql --user="${POSTGRES_USER}" --dbname="${POSTGRES_DB}" --file=/docker-entrypoint-initdb.d/install.sql'
``` ```
7. コンテナイメージをダウンロードまたはビルドする 8. コンテナイメージをダウンロードまたはビルドする
```bash ```bash
./update.sh --install --podman ./update.sh --install --podman
``` ```
8. サーバーを起動して動作を確認する 9. サーバーを起動して動作を確認する
```bash ```bash
podman-compose up --detach podman-compose up --detach
``` ```
9. 元々 Firefish がインストールされていたディレクトリを削除する 10. 元々 Firefish がインストールされていたディレクトリを削除する
```bash ```bash
cd .. cd ..

View file

@ -200,6 +200,8 @@ Docker を使う場合には以下の `podman`, `podman-compose`, `--podman` を
podman-compose up --detach podman-compose up --detach
``` ```
`docker-compose.yml` にカスタムが必要な場合には、各自で編集してください。
14. 元々 Firefish がインストールされていたディレクトリを削除する 14. 元々 Firefish がインストールされていたディレクトリを削除する
```bash ```bash